By The Canadian Press / \# C/ y6 t1 k# X
PORTAGE LA PRAIRIE, Man. - Police haven't confirmed it, but a passenger says a gruesome attack on a Greyhound bus near Portage la Prairie, Man., has left a young man stabbed to death and decapitated and dozens of passengers in shock. 4 A6 l% S, q1 V2 U5 k' P
The RCMP and Greyhound officials will only say that a "major incident" occurred on the bus Wednesday night, but have not provided any details. , O5 B! T( P4 c1 J' H, l* [: N! f
But a passenger who said he saw the attack said a man repeatedly stabbed a seat mate, and eventually severed his head. + t1 l: [, l$ C% |1 H3 k& v
"We heard this blood-curdling scream and turned around and the guy was standing up, stabbing this guy repeatedly, like 40 or 50 times," Garnet Caton said Thursday morning from a hotel in Brandon, where he and other passengers had been taken to rest. 6 _7 ]; O6 D- P g) P
Caton said everyone on the bus scrambled to get out, and he and the bus driver shut the door from the outside while they awaited police.
' g5 `; B8 E" v5 HEventually, the attacker came to the front of the bus and showed them he had cut off the victim's head, Caton said.
! \5 f3 u2 l0 A" nThe bus had been carrying 37 passengers and the driver to Winnipeg from Edmonton. : P* ^! {6 x. y0 W( I
At one point, Mounties surrounded the bus with one officer standing just a few feet away from an unidentified man sitting in the driver's seat.
; }" q" [' C' y2 D+ M$ E0 \A man was taken into custody after the standoff with police.
8 e. E9 i, [. Y4 \! bA portion of the Trans-Canada Highway, about 15 kilometres west of Portage la Prairie, remained closed Thursday morning. & S$ i' I8 K: s5 s: N! y
Yellow tape surrounded the empty bus and RCMP officers were still on the scene. Traffic was being rerouted onto a side road. |
